Best time to go to Diano d'Alba

The best time to visit Diano d'Alba is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January36.9°F (2.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
February39.7°F (4.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March47.1°F (8.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April54.3°F (12.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May61.2°F (16.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June70.3°F (21.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July75.2°F (24.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
August74.5°F (23.6°C)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
September66.4°F (19.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
October56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
November46.6°F (8.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
December38.3°F (3.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low

When is the best time to go to Diano d'Alba?
The most popular time to visit Diano D'Alba is during the autumn months, particularly in September. This is when the grape harvest season is in full swing, and the charming vineyards are alive with activity. The weather during this time is pleasantly mild, with temperatures ranging from 15 to 22°C, making it ideal for leisurely strolls through the picturesque countryside and exploration of the local wineries.

As you immerse yourself in the region's rich wine culture, you'll find that September offers a vibrant atmosphere filled with local festivals celebrating the harvest. These events provide delightful opportunities to engage with the community, sample exquisite wines, and savour the delicious regional cuisine. The stunning landscapes, with their rolling hills and colourful vineyards, create a great backdrop for outdoor activities and sightseeing.

While the peak tourist season typically runs from late spring to early autumn, visiting in September ensures you enjoy both the lively buzz of the harvest and the comfort of milder weather. The beautiful scenery and welcoming locals enhance the experience, making it an ideal choice for couples and friends seeking an unforgettable getaway.

If you're looking for a quieter experience, consider visiting in October. The crowds have thinned, yet you can still enjoy the stunning autumn foliage and partake in the tail end of the harvest festivities. With slightly lower accommodation prices and the opportunity to explore without the hustle and bustle, October presents a lovely alternative.
